Kickoff Meetings
- Conduct a virtual kickoff meeting within two weeks of task order award to establish communication between the Government and the contractor.
- Collaborate with key participants to introduce roles, review ground rules, and ensure a mutual understanding of task order requirements and objectives.
- Develop a draft kickoff meeting agenda for review and approval by the Contracting Officer's Representative (COR) and provide it at least three days before the meeting.
- Cover various topics, including personnel, Government Furnished Property (GFP), clearances, work understanding, accounting periods, and task expectations.
- Present a Work Breakdown Structure (WBS) and schedule for all tasks within 10 days of receiving Government-provided information.
- Propose a format for delivering status reports and dashboards, subject to discussion and approval during the kickoff meeting.
Ramp-Up Knowledge Transfer (If Applicable)
- Oversee the transfer of knowledge, documentation, and information related to ongoing work, particularly for Core Systems, Compliance Document Matching, and Solutions Engineering/Enterprise Services.
- Develop a Knowledge Transfer Plan (KTP) within the first 15 business days after task order award, covering resources, roles, risks, and a project schedule.
- Collaborate with the Government to refine the KTP, ensuring alignment with requirements.
- Provide weekly status reports and an updated MS Project Schedule to monitor knowledge transfer progress.
